Automation Systems Test Engineer
Location: Whitley, Coventry (On-site)
Contract Type: Ongoing, Inside IR35
Rate: £26.65 per hour (Umbrella)
Role Overview:
We are seeking a skilled Automation Systems Test Engineer to support the development and daily operation of world-class test bed automation systems within a powertrain test facility. This role specifically focuses on supporting EDU and E-Machine test rig automation systems .
The successful Automation Systems Test Engineer will be responsible for developing and maintaining automation systems to ensure the timely and high-quality delivery of test data. Working closely with engineering teams, you will provide the necessary automation functionality to meet programme timing plans. Additionally, the role involves integrating associated systems and hardware for testing programmes, as well as troubleshooting and resolving day-to-day automation system issues raised by operations teams.
Key Responsibilities:
- Develop and support automation systems for EDU and E-Machine test rigs .
- Ensure test automation systems deliver accurate and high-quality data to meet programme requirements.
- Collaborate with engineering teams to provide necessary automation functionality.
- Integrate additional test bed instrumentation, hardware, and associated systems as required.
- Troubleshoot and resolve automation system issues to support uninterrupted operations.
- Ensure compliance with testing and quality standards.
Skills Required:
- Experience in the application and development of physical test automation systems in complex environments.
- Strong programming and scripting skills in a controls-based environment (e.g., C#, Python ).
Experience Required:
- Degree qualified in Engineering (Automotive, Mechanical, Mechatronics, or Control Systems Engineering).
- Experience with Morphee automation system or other test automation platforms (e.g., PUMA, STARS, dSPACE ).
- Knowledge of test bed instrumentation and systems (e.g., INCA, Cameo, emissions systems ).
- Familiarity with automotive networks (e.g., CAN, EtherCAT ).
- Understanding of test facility mechanical and electrical hardware .
Experience Preferred:
- Experience in automation system development/control systems .
- Automotive industry experience (preferred but not essential).
- Knowledge of powertrain electrification systems (beneficial but not required).
